Obverse description Black intaglio printing on lilac and yellow underprint, with an allegorical seated female figure as a vignette at left and a vignette of the ruins of Humaita at right. An oval overprint reading "Emisión del Estado" appears at center, alongside the denomination and legal authority text. The overall layout is characteristic of American Bank Note Company engraving conventions of the early twentieth century.
Obverse lettering Log in to see details
Reverse description Printed in blue-gray, the reverse is centered on a vignette of a bearded male portrait at center, with the Coat of Arms of the Republic of Paraguay set within a circular medallion at left, the country name inscribed around its border. The denomination numeral appears alongside the arms in a balanced guilloche-framed layout.
Reverse lettering REPÚBLICA DEL • PARAGUAY • 500
(Translation: Republic of Paraguay)
